Una volta eseguito il backup dei file iOS su iCloud, è possibile accedervi a livello di programmazione?

7

C'è un modo per ottenere gli stessi file che puoi trovare in un backup locale di un dispositivo iPhone / iOS da iCloud a livello di programmazione?

Idealmente, mi piacerebbe accedervi da un computer, ma qualsiasi accesso diverso dal semplice ripristino di un backup su un dispositivo iOS (e sovrascrittura dei contenuti correnti) come passo intermedio sarebbe molto gradito.

Ad esempio, sarebbe utile poter recuperare i contenuti dei dati della mia rubrica iOS ogni settimana. Sì, ci sono altre API per la sincronizzazione della rubrica, ma sto cercando un caso generale in cui potrei accedere ai dati di iCloud oltre alla procedura di ripristino ufficiale.

    
posta Hugo 07.11.2011 - 12:48
fonte

1 risposta

6

La guida alla programmazione di iCloud di Apple afferma:

Apps that use iCloud must be signed with iCloud-specific entitlements. These entitlements provide a level of security for your app by ensuring that only your apps can access the documents they create.

Quindi non penso sia possibile recuperare i dati di un'altra app senza compromettere la chiave privata dell'applicazione, che dovrebbe essere archiviata in modo sicuro sul computer dello sviluppatore dell'applicazione. (E i backup, si spera)

    
risposta data 07.02.2012 - 11:52
fonte

Leggi altre domande sui tag